  2. 3. Installing Mega Client

    Then to Set up Mega Client on KDE Neon
    First, Access the Target, usually in the Downloads folder:

    cd && cd Downloads

    To Check that there is run:

    ls . | grep mega

    The grep Command Refine the output List showing only the entries Matching the Keyword.
    (But if you are in Trouble to Find the Location on Terminal then See: How to Access Downloads Folder from Browser)
    And then to Setup Mega Client:

    sudo dpkg -i ~/Downloads/mega*.deb

    Again to Install the required Dependencies run:

    sudo apt -f install

    Authenticate with your User Admin Pass.
